RBC Warns of Stagflation Risks in U.S. by 2026

  • Royal Bank of Canada (RBC) warns that the U.S. could face stagflation in 2026, with core inflation above 3% due to housing costs and sticky wage growth.
  • Home prices rose 1.3% year over year, adding to inflationary pressure.
  • Core services inflation remains stubborn, not declining in forty years due to wage growth.
  • Tariffs are expected to lift goods prices, with full impact by mid-2026.
